Clinical Advances in Hematology & OncologyFactors That Guide Selection Among Androgen Receptor Inhibitors in Patients with Nonmetastatic Castration-Resistant Prostate Cancer

To date, FDA has approved three next-generation AR inhibitors for nonmetastatic CRPC: apalutamide, enzalutamide, and darolutamide. All three agents improve metastasis-free survival and overall survival. Selection of treatment can be guided by factors such as the patient’s overall health and frailty, potential drug-drug interactions, and the safety profile associated with each agent. This review summarizes the data from the practice-changing SPARTAN, PROSPER, and ARAMIS trials and provides insights on implementation in practice and promotes early intervention with AR inhibitors as standard of care for patients with high-risk nonmetastatic CRPC.
